Class cohesion of three virus datasets. The four columns illustrate the separability and compactness of three virus complete genomes datasets based on 172 restriction enzyme cuts. The first column shows heatmaps of CUT clustered by x-axis. The samples in the y-axis are grouped by studied classes followed by intra-class clusterings. The second column shows MDS of the CUT distances between samples. The third and fourth column represent, respectively, the Cohesion and Silhouette indexes of the classes. a Classes in HPV are Alpha species, Beta and Gamma genera. b Classes in HBV are A-H genotypes c Classes in HIV-1 are M pure subtypes and CRFs
